6、When driving on an expressway which of the following statements is correct?

A. Drivers may stop to pick up or drop off passengers in the emergency lane

B. Drives may load or unload cargo in the emergency lane

C. Drives may overtake other vehicles or stop in the deceleration or acceleration lane

D. Drives are prohibited from driving or stopping in the emergency lane in a non-emergency case

Answer:D

8、Mr. Shi drove a low-speed cargo vehicle (capacity 1.2 tons)with 4.05 tons of cargo. At the spot of 51 kilometers mark by 260 meters on the No. 314 County Road in Ningjin County, the cargo vehicle had a head-on collision with a normally running midsize bus( capacity 11 people and carrying12) from the opposite direction after passing the central line of the road and overtaking the front vehicle in the same direction. As a result of this accident, 10 people were killed and 2 injured. What are the illegal acts in this case?

A. The cargo vehicle carried more cargo than capacity

B. The cargo vehicle illegally overtook other vehicles

C. The bus carried more passengers than capacity

D. The driver of the bus kept driving when tired

Answer:ABC
